What is the Opposite(Antonym) of “nonfilial”?

The Opposite(Antonym) of “nonfilial”

The antonym of nonfilial is filial, respectful, and dutiful. The antonyms filial, respectful, and dutiful convey a positive or obedient attitude towards one's parents or family members. It implies a sense of duty, respect, and loyalty.

Definitions and Examples of filial, respectful, dutiful

Learn when and how to use these words with these examples!

Showing respect, loyalty, and obedience towards one's parents or family members.

Example

She was always filial towards her parents and made sure to visit them every week.

Showing admiration, esteem, or deference towards someone or something.

Example

He was always respectful towards his elders and never interrupted them when they were speaking.

Fulfilling one's obligations or responsibilities; showing a sense of duty or loyalty.

Example

She was always dutiful towards her family and made sure to help them whenever they needed it.

Key Differences: filial vs respectful vs dutiful

  • 1Filial specifically refers to a positive attitude towards one's parents or family members.
  • 2Respectful is a more general term that describes a positive attitude towards anyone or anything deserving of admiration or esteem.
  • 3Dutiful emphasizes fulfilling one's obligations or responsibilities, which can include being respectful and filial towards one's family.
